Job description

For over thirty years Johnson Favaro has focused their work on schools, libraries, and community centers, as well as cultural and civic institutions. The firm is founded on the principle that high quality and inspiring architecture in support of the social infrastructure of which these institutions are a part is crucial in the advancement of our democracy and civil society.

Today, weโ€™re looking for Design Associate candidates with2-6 yearsof professional experience to contribute to the continued success of the firm.

The Job Position Summary:

The Design Associate is responsible for general project development and maintenance via model building, building design, document development, and Construction Administration. This position develops plans, elevations, sections, 3D renderings, and architectural details. Works under general guidance and direction of the Associate Principal or Senior Design Associate.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form the following satisfactorily; other duties may be assigned.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Collaborate with Principal Architects and other team members to develop concepts and design options.
  • Develop materials for and participate in client meetings
  • Develop visual aids through sketching, physical models, 3D modeling, diagrams and massing studies.
  • Utilize Revit in the development of 3D models of buildings and their components.
  • Evaluate and select building systems and materials and prepare details incorporating selections.
  • Coordinate building systems to ensure compatibility with the design intent.
  • Implement sustainable design principles into the design and environment.
  • Assist in the preparation of contract documents.
  • Participate in the resolution of design issues and questions through communication with vendors, consultants, and other members of design team.
  • Participate in effective consultant coordination; includes meetings, set up of schedules, and review/ mark-up of consultant work.
  • Bachelorโ€™s of Architecture or Masterโ€™s of Architecture Degree with an NAAB-accredited institution.
